Output 3efc59864b73f97c144b72500455c48c594dd1e5c0b09915d044004022c55767:10

value
206354492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80aab39c2c074665f453c472cec5d4d4afeaee57 OP_EQUAL
address
MKdVDYFohbyGqQFCBBmiCumQkybbbSKCfi
transaction
3efc59864b73f97c144b72500455c48c594dd1e5c0b09915d044004022c55767
spent
true